Named after the famous second-generation Master Distiller, Midleton Barry Crockett Legacy represents a selection of pot still whiskies that have been aged exclusively in American bourbon casks. Single Pot Still whisky is unique to Ireland in general and to Midleton, Co. Cork, in particular, and is considered the quintessential style of Irish whisky. Made from malted and unmalted barley mashed potato, then triple distilled in traditional copper stills, Pot Still whiskies are characterized by full, complex flavors and a wonderful creamy mouthfeel.

Yellow Spot 12 year old Single Pot Still Irish Whiskey is proudly produced exclusively for Mitchell & Son Wine Merchants, Dublin, where the brand was born. This whiskey contains single pot still components aged in ex-bourbon, ex-sherry and ex-malaga wine casks. This maturation gives this whiskey more complexity than its little brother Green Spot, but allows the more complex aspects of the Single Pot Still spirit to be explored in greater depth.
